The Scarpa Ribelle Tech 2.0 HD is a technical lightweight mountaineering boot specifically designed for demanding trekking, via ferrata, and technical mountain tours in alpine terrain. With its integrated gaiter and waterproof HDry® membrane, this shoe offers optimal protection and comfort, even in challenging conditions. The boot is lightweight yet robust, making it the ideal choice for specialists and enthusiasts of lightweight gear. The breathable and quick-drying materials ensure that feet stay pleasantly dry even during intense activities. The Ribelle Tech 2.0 HD combines functionality and innovative technology to meet the demands of high-altitude climbs and expeditions.
- Integrated gaiter for additional protection
- Waterproof HDry® membrane for dry feet
- Breathable and quick-drying materials
- Vibram Mont sole for excellent grip
- Lightweight construction for maximum comfort.
